Review the material presented in your Adapt lecture notes on Motivation. In psychology, Motivation refers to the forces that push and pull us toward specific goals and behaviors. Motivation is generally either internal (biological, cognitive) or external (environmental, situational). Understanding how motivation works is key to guiding others and encouraging the highest level of performance.
